Less is more and quality over quantity is my mantra. Since I have curly hair I love to use our conditioner bars as a leave-in and styling lotion to help with defintion. To refresh curls, wet the bar and apply directly to dry hair. You can take sections and spin them around your finger. Allow your hair to air dry then separate and create movement using just your hands.
